Why Overlooked Volunteers Deserve the Spotlight

Not every volunteer preaches or leads worship. Some restock chairs, clean up coffee spills, or quietly pray over visitor cards. And yet, their faithfulness fuels your church’s growth. Overlooking these roles causes burnout, discouragement, and volunteer attrition.

1. Invisible Faithfulness

From nursery helpers to event cleanup crews, these volunteers work without applause. Recognizing them regularly can deepen their connection to the church mission.

2. Missed Leadership Potential

Often, those working behind the scenes carry a deep sense of calling. With the right encouragement, they could become future ministry leaders — if we don’t overlook them now.

What Roles Get Missed Most?

Your most overlooked volunteers aren’t always new — they’re often longtime servants doing small tasks with great faithfulness.

🧹 Facility Volunteers

Custodial help, restroom cleaners, trash crews. Their service often ends before service even begins — yet it sets the stage for every gathering.

🍼 Childcare Assistants

Many serve weekly in the nursery or toddler rooms, with little contact from church leadership. It’s time to change that.

📬 Follow-Up Helpers

They help input visitor cards, send texts, or prep new member packets — and they rarely get thanked.
